The first given equation is:
4x + 3y = 6
which can be rewritten as:
2(2x) + 3y = 6 .............> equation I
The second given equation is:
2x + 2y = 5
which can be rewritten as:
2x = 5 - 2y ........> equation II
Substitute with equation II in equation I to get the value of y as follows:
2(5-2y) + 3y = 6
10 - 4y + 3y = 6
-y = 6-10 = -4
y = 4
Substitute with the y in equation II to get x as follows:
2x = 5 - 2y
2x = 5 - 2(4)
2x = 5 - 8 = -3
x = -3/2
From the above calculations:
x = -3/2
y = 4
You would take 175 and multiply it by 0.20 which is 35. The you would subtract 35 from 175 because it is marked down so you would get 140. Next, you would take 140 and multiply it by 0.10 and get 14. Finally subtract 14 from 140 to get your answer which would be $126.

It is best to make a table for this one
Hour | Cells
0 | 1
1 | 2
2 | 4
3 | 8
4 | 16
5 | 32
6 | 64
7 | 128
After 7 hours, there are 128 cells. To find this, you multiply the starting amount by two each hour.
